7 Maintenance 78 To clean the ADF rollers You can clean the rollers in the ADF if you are experiencing 1 misfeeds or if your documents are skewed as they go through the ADF. 1 Open the ADF. CAUTION Clean the rollers only if you are experiencing misfeeds or skewing problems, and there is noticeable dust on the rollers. Cleaning the rollers frequently could introduce dust 22 into the product. CAUTION 2 Locate the rollers near the glass strips. 3 Wipe the rollers gently with a clean, water-dampened, lint-free cloth. 4 Do not pour water directly onto the rollers. Doing so may damage the product. 4 Close the ADF. Product cleaning
